Komprimieren nach TarGz mit Aspose.Zip für .NET
Einführung
In der sich ständig weiterentwickelnden Landschaft der .NET-Entwicklung ist eine effiziente Dateikomprimierung ein entscheidender Aspekt zur Optimierung der Datenspeicherung und -übertragung. Aspose.Zip für .NET erweist sich als leistungsstarkes Tool für Entwickler, die robuste Komprimierungsfunktionen suchen. Dieses Tutorial führt Sie Schritt für Schritt durch den Prozess der Komprimierung von Dateien in das TarGz-Format mit Aspose.Zip für .NET.
Voraussetzungen
Bevor Sie mit dem Tutorial beginnen, stellen Sie sicher, dass die folgenden Voraussetzungen erfüllt sind:
- Grundkenntnisse der .NET-Entwicklung.
- Eine integrierte Entwicklungsumgebung (IDE) wie Visual Studio.
- Aspose.Zip für .NET-Bibliothek installiert. Die Dokumentation finden Sie hierHier.
- Laden Sie die Aspose.Zip für .NET-Bibliothek herunter vondieser Link.
Namespaces importieren
Beginnen Sie in Ihrem .NET-Projekt mit dem Importieren der erforderlichen Namespaces, um die Funktionen von Aspose.Zip nutzen zu können:
using System;
using Aspose.Zip.Tar;
Schritt 1: Legen Sie Ihr Dokumentenverzeichnis fest
Geben Sie zunächst das Verzeichnis an, in dem sich Ihre Dokumente befinden. Dies wird während des gesamten Komprimierungsprozesses verwendet.
string dataDir = "Your Document Directory";
Schritt 2: Erstellen Sie ein TarGz-Archiv
Erstellen wir nun ein TarGz-Archiv mit Aspose.Zip für .NET. Dies umfasst die folgenden Schritte:
Schritt 2.1: TarArchive initialisieren
using (TarArchive archive = new TarArchive())
{
// Hier finden Sie Ihren Code zum Erstellen von Einträgen und Komprimieren von Dateien
}
Schritt 2.2: Einträge erstellen
Fügen Sie Dateien mit dem zum Archiv hinzuCreateEntry
Methode. In diesem Beispiel werden „alice29.txt“ und „lcet10.txt“ hinzugefügt:
archive.CreateEntry("alice29.txt", dataDir + "alice29.txt");
archive.CreateEntry("lcet10.txt", dataDir + "lcet10.txt");
Schritt 2.3: Als Gzipped Tar speichern
Speichern Sie das Archiv im TarGz-Format mitSaveGzipped
Methode:
archive.SaveGzipped(dataDir + "archive.tar.gz");
Abschluss
Glückwunsch! Sie haben Dateien mit Aspose.Zip für .NET erfolgreich in das TarGz-Format komprimiert. Dieser optimierte Prozess gewährleistet eine effiziente Datenverwaltung in Ihren .NET-Anwendungen.
FAQs
F1: Ist Aspose.Zip für .NET mit allen .NET-Anwendungen kompatibel?
A1: Ja, Aspose.Zip für .NET ist für die nahtlose Integration in alle .NET-Anwendungen konzipiert und bietet vielseitige Funktionen zur Dateikomprimierung.
F2: Wie kann ich eine temporäre Lizenz für Aspose.Zip für .NET erhalten?
A2: Besuchendieser Link um eine temporäre Lizenz für Aspose.Zip zu erwerben.
F3: Gibt es Dateigrößenbeschränkungen bei der Verwendung von Aspose.Zip für .NET?
A3: Aspose.Zip für .NET ist für die Verarbeitung großer Dateien optimiert und es gibt keine strengen Beschränkungen hinsichtlich der Dateigröße.
F4: Wo kann ich Unterstützung für Aspose.Zip für .NET suchen?
A4: Entdecken Sie das von der Community betriebene Support-ForumHier um Unterstützung zu erhalten und mit anderen Entwicklern in Kontakt zu treten.
F5: Kann ich Aspose.Zip für .NET vor dem Kauf kostenlos testen?
A5: Auf jeden Fall! Greifen Sie auf die kostenlose Testversion zuHier um die Funktionen von Aspose.Zip für .NET zu erkunden.